City Winery’s Michael Dorf may have been quick on the trigger with his controversial MJ tribute event, but the question of taste seemed to have at least occurred to him. The same can’t be said of the Village Pourhouse group, which fired off an e-mail chockablock with hee-hawing Jacko references this morning about its upcoming King of Pop pub crawl. This is parasitic gutter PR at its most vile.
Read the entire e-mail after the jump—at peril of encouraging any undue patronage, we’ve redacted the locations of the crawl.
